与错义变异相关的发作性前庭小脑共济失调

Episodic Vestibulocerebellar Ataxia Associated with a Missense Variant.

Abstract

Episodic vestibulocerebellar ataxias are rare diseases, frequently linked to mutations in different ion channels. Our objective in this work was to describe a kindred with episodic vestibular dysfunction and ataxia, associated with a novel variant. Two individuals from successive generations developed episodes of transient dizziness, gait unsteadiness, a sensation of fall triggered by head movements, headache, and cheek numbness. These were suppressed by carbamazepine (CBZ) administration in the proband, although acetazolamide and topiramate worsened instability, and amitriptyline and flunarizine did not prevent headache spells. On examination, the horizontal head impulse test (HIT) yielded saccadic responses bilaterally and was accompanied by cerebellar signs. Two additional family members were asymptomatic, with normal neurological examinations. Reduced vestibulo-ocular reflex gain values, overt and covert saccades were shown by video-assisted HIT in affected subjects. Hearing acuity was normal. Whole-exome sequencing demonstrated the heterozygous missense variant c.6958G>T (p.Gly2320Cys) in symptomatic individuals. It was absent in 1 unaffected member (not tested in the other asymptomatic individual) and should be considered likely pathogenic. encodes for the pore-forming, α1G subunit of the T-type voltage-gated calcium channel (VGCC), in which currents are transient owing to fast inactivation, and tiny, due to small conductance. Mutations in cause generalized absence epilepsy and adult-onset, dominantly inherited, spinocerebellar ataxia type 42. In this kindred, the aforementioned variant segregated with disease, which was consistent with episodic vestibulocerebellar ataxia. CBZ proved successful in bout prevention and provided symptomatic benefit in the proband, probably as a result of interaction of this drug with VGCC. Further studies are needed to fully determine the vestibular and neurological manifestations of this form of episodic vestibulocerebellar ataxia. This novel disease variant could be designated episodic vestibulocerebellar ataxia type 10.

摘要

发作性前庭小脑共济失调是罕见疾病,常与不同离子通道的突变有关。我们这项研究的目的是描述一个患有发作性前庭功能障碍和共济失调的家系,并伴有一个新的变异。连续两代中的两名个体出现短暂性头晕、步态不稳、头部运动引发的跌倒感、头痛和脸颊麻木等发作症状。在先证者中,卡马西平(CBZ)给药可抑制这些症状,尽管乙酰唑胺和托吡酯会加重不稳定性,而阿米替林和氟桂利嗪无法预防头痛发作。检查时,水平头脉冲试验(HIT)双侧均出现扫视反应,并伴有小脑体征。另外两名家族成员无症状,神经系统检查正常。视频辅助HIT显示,患病个体的前庭眼反射增益值降低,出现显性和隐性扫视。听力正常。全外显子测序显示,有症状个体中存在杂合错义变异c.6958G>T(p.Gly2320Cys)。一名未受影响的成员中未发现该变异(另一名无症状个体未进行检测),应被视为可能致病。该变异编码T型电压门控钙通道(VGCC)的孔形成α1G亚基,其中的电流由于快速失活而短暂,且由于电导小而微小。该基因的突变会导致全身性失神癫痫以及成人发病的、显性遗传的42型脊髓小脑共济失调。在这个家系中,上述变异与疾病共分离,这与发作性前庭小脑共济失调相符。CBZ在预防发作方面被证明是成功的,并在先证者中提供了症状改善,这可能是由于该药物与VGCC相互作用的结果。需要进一步研究以全面确定这种形式的发作性前庭小脑共济失调的前庭和神经学表现。这种新的疾病变异可被命名为10型发作性前庭小脑共济失调。
